Author Sebastian Junger to discuss new book on breakdown of American communities at June 16 Newsmaker

Sebastian Junger will discuss his new book, "Tribe: On Homecoming and Belonging," at a National Press Club Newsmaker news conference at 10 a.m. Thursday, June 16, in the Bloomberg Room.

In his new book best-selling author Junger discusses the breakdown of our communities and explores what we can learn from tribal societies about loyalty, belonging and the eternal human quest for meaning.

Junger says humans have an innate preference to live in small groups defined by clear purpose. According to the author that connection has been lost in American society today.

The divisiveness of the campaigns of Donald Trump and Bernie Sanders has created huge new communities, according to Junger. The success of these candidates has grown from Americans’ feelings of loss and alienation, and the dying sense of American community will be the death of what America is, Junger says.

Junger is a journalist and author whose other books are "War" and "The Perfect Storm."
